The 10th edition of the Transcontinental Race will start in Roubaix. Starting with a lap of the iconic velodrome, home to the fabled stories of Merckx, Moser, De Vlaeminck and Deignan, riders will head out across the pavé that is synonymous with the border between France and Belgium, before tackling the successive cobbled climbs of the Kwaremont, Paterberg, Koppenberg and Taaienberg, finishing atop the Muur van Geraardsbergen.With over a century of cycling folklore baked into the culture of the area, our riders will start to write their own stories of adventure, with the shores of the Bosphorus still a continent away.
